About Us

Founded in 2023, iLab Research Institute is a pioneering non-profit organization committed to addressing some of the most challenging medical conditions facing society today.

Our focus encompasses a broad spectrum of diseases that have historically defied conventional treatment approaches, including cancer, fibrotic diseases, autoimmune disorders, and degenerative diseases of the central nervous system.

Research Focus

Our research portfolio is diverse and dynamic, reflecting our commitment to solving the riddles of complex diseases:

Cancer: Investigating the molecular and cellular mechanisms that drive the initiation and progression of various cancers.

Fibrosis: Exploring the pathological processes that lead to fibrotic diseases, aiming to halt or reverse tissue scarring.

Autoimmune Conditions: Unraveling the complexities of the immune system to understand how dysregulation contributes to disease and identifying novel therapeutic targets.

Degenerative CNS Diseases: Studying the decline in central nervous system (CNS) function to develop interventions that can slow, halt, or reverse neurodegenerative processes.
